How does it work?

Stabilizers are widely used devices in both domestic and commercial settings to address voltage fluctuations and stabilize inconsistent power supplies. It is well known that electrical equipment can only function efficiently and at maximum performance when operating at their rated voltage. Servo voltage stabilizers meet this need by ensuring consistent input and output voltage during equipment operation. Electrical and electronic devices often face overvoltage and undervoltage issues, leaving them vulnerable to serious damage. The stabilizer corrects these fluctuations to maintain the desired and consistent voltage level, thus protecting the equipment.

The control circuit of a servo voltage stabilizer involves comparing the output voltage with an in-built power source acting as a reference voltage. Whenever there is a rise or fall in voltage, the control circuit detects it and operates the servo motor. The amplifier and variable transformer work together to supply the buck boost transformer, which stabilizes the fluctuating voltage by correcting any faults in the voltage through comparison of the resultant error voltage and reference voltage to operate the servo motor.

Some basic components features includes:

  • Auto transformer with variable and continuous voltage as per the requirement of the electrical equipment.
  • The buck boost transformer which is optional in case of following configuration; a stabilizer with a capacity of 10 KVA, 1Ph/30 KVA 3 ph.
  • The motor used in the whole voltage fluctuating controlling process is synchronous with an advantage of constant speed for an efficient conversion of AC energy into a work to provide correction in the power factor.
  • And a control panel.
Design features of servo voltage stabilizer :
  • SS control circuit with zero relays and warm up time providing the high reliability for the eminent performance of the equipment.
  • Providing the efficiency over 97 %.
  • The high reliability with the synchronous servo motor.
  • Negligible distortion in the waveform.
  • The construction with rugged design and components.
  • The 99.9 % copper winding for all the transformer on the CR lamination delivering higher efficiency along with the minimal losses of voltage, less temperature rising issue, and a strong bearing capacity during the climatic change.
  • As high as one percent regulation which is excellent for the efficacy of the equipment.
  • Fitted with the voltmeter detecting and indicating input and output voltage.
  • The capability of adjusting the output voltage in accordance with the specified limit using the screwdriver.
  • The mode of stabilizer's working can be selected using the auto-manual selector; manual function during the automatic control fault and failure without compromising with the working and efficiency of the stabilizer.
  • Push button for marking the lowering and increasing the output power supply by the servo stabilizer during the manual mode.
  • The printed circuit board can be easily replaced and serviced when in need easing the whole operation.
  • The LED indication during the peak voltage and lowest input voltage.

Application of servo voltage stabilizer
  • Have varied application in the air conditional plants.
  • Used for stabilizing medical equipment.
  • Used in the offset printing machine.
  • In the computer numerical control machine.
  • Stabilizing power supply for the escalators and elevators.
  • In the research & development, information technology and telecommunication systems.
  • Laboratory and defense equipment.
  • In industries like flour mill, food processing, rubber manufacturing, etc. using both small and heavy electrical equipment.
